A large-scale operation by the Hellenic Police uncovered ring involved in the manufacture and distribution of illegal preparations and doping substances.

As part of the operation 14 individuals were arrested, while more than 40,000 units of pharmaceutical products and doping substances were seized. The illegal financial gain is estimated to exceed 1,000,000 euros.

Investigation findings indicate that during the ring’s operation, over 15,000 shipments were made both within Greece and to approximately 90 countries abroad</

The alleged mastermind of the case is a 51-year-old owner pharmacy in Chalandri, who was arrested during the police operation.

According to the investigation, a fully equipped laboratory for the illegal production of pharmaceutical preparations had been set up in the basement of the pharmacy, without the required license and in violation of established production regulations.

Approximately 10 people were involved in the production process, including scientific staff such as biologists. The manufactured preparations were distributed either through the leader’s pharmacy or to the wholesale market via a company that did not hold the relevant license.

The products were promoted via websites, while they were shipped as “dietary supplements” or wellness products. Deliveries were made either in person or via postal services.

The product range included weight-loss pills, products for erectile dysfunction, as well as doping substances, using—in some cases—raw materials of dubious origin or substances in the research stage.

The EOF emphasizes that these specific products are considered dangerous to the health of consumers.

During searches conducted at a residence, a pharmacy, and a health supplement company, the following were found and seized:

  • more than 40,800 units of pharmaceutical preparations and doping substances
  • 13 kilograms of raw materials
  • 47,320 euros in cash
  • packaging materials and ready-to-ship packages
  • cell phones, a computer, and handwritten notes

Investigation data show that over 15,000 shipments had been made within Greece and to approximately 90 countries, while the value of the seized items is estimated at over 600,000 euros and the illegal proceeds at more than 1,000,000 euros.

The arrested individuals were brought before the competent prosecutor.
